errr..i think u should go and have compression test done....

if piston ring wears out heavily that might be the cause of oil turns into vapour/smoke....

i've seen worst case where piston broke at the ring groove...so compression was leaking into engine bottom during ignition...the engine oil was simply boiled......

*another case of worn out piston ring where the flywheel oilseal popped out of its place 3times....this happens when the stock engine breather couldn't take out the excessive crankcase pressure and popped the cranks flywheel oilseal.....

(1st happen...car taken to wrokshop....install new seal with silicon gasket sealant...install GB and test..the seal popped out again....tested another time...still the seal running away...so the engine was tested for compression and confirmed ring blown) :biggrin:
